Knockout of miR-21-5p alleviates cartilage matrix degradation by targeting Gdf5 in temporomandibular joint osteoarthritis
Aims: The study aimed to determine whether the microRNA miR21-5p (MiR21) mediates temporomandibular joint osteoarthritis (TMJ-OA) by targeting growth differentiation factor 5 (Gdf5).
